Kle In has no idea where he has been relocated to. He was able to observe from the carriage that they passed through a commoner’s residential area and stopped on the last block at the end of the street. His new residence is similar to every two storey wooden houses they passed by and the only thing distinctive on this house are its wide courtyards and the stone walls that was probably built to keep neighbors away.
Without the San Ruk Elven Crest on the gate and the isolation arrays built on the corners, one might think it is owned by a more privileged commoner.
Kle In is staring at his dinner seemingly unable to accept the sudden change shift of his living conditions. Even food seems to torment him. Having tasted the meals from Buaki Gang and the hospitable treatment from the Elvens, his appetite does not seem to have the courage to take a bite.
According to his new arrangement, they hired him a human maid to prepare his meals and clean the house. Kle In is assessing the woman who has just served his meal and who is now busy arranging a few pots. She is a human around her thirties and based on the circulation pattern he saw from his Failed Superman's Eyesight, she should be a Mid Qi Condensation Practitioner.
What's making Kle In curious is the woman's left eye. He remembers the group of people who assessed him from the orphanage has blue eyes, however this woman has crimson left eye and the other, dark brown. His focuses are on the few partially lit up Qi Nodes overlapping her Major Qi Nodes. This is the closest he could get to observe what he saw back in his cage.
The woman's name is Dara Mabna'y, a half-blood from Dara Branch Family. The woman did not talk much but calling Kle In "young master" is making him a little uncomfortable.

Kle In was left alone after his dinner. His maid will only show up to arrange his meals or clean the house. The house is not that big and there is a room designed for alchemy. When he entered, he noticed a few unfamiliar Formations inscribed on the wall and on the floor and he laments he did not receive proper knowledge of it before Buaki Gang has been attacked.
He sat at the center of the room. It puzzles him why was he was relocated. Aside from the alchemy room, there is literally no difference from this house to the isolated residence he came from. He just hopes that the reason is really for him to practice and refine pills.
He took out the cauldron and a few ingredients from his spatial ring. After two months of practice in controlling his flame, he estimates that he is now ready to concoct the most basic of pills, Qi Sensing Pill.
Kle In does not have a master so he can only emulate Alchemist Agda based on what he saw and watched on the recording crystal.
Using his Qi, he took a stalk of Tiger Grass and extracted its essence with his flame as it floats in front of him. The grass slowly charred and a liquid the size of a candy formed after the grass disintegrated, exactly how he recalled it. Kle In smiled as he took the second and third ingredient of the Pill and enveloped them with his flame. He combined the essences together. Medicine Fragrance floated throughout the room. After about five minutes, he concocted his first pill; a failed Qi Sensing Pill like how Agda produced it.
Kle In rejoiced that his two-month flame control practice has awarded him like planned. Kle In rested as he reviewed how he did it. It was relatively simple. At this point, he already guessed why the pill was a failure.

When the pill was being formed, the medicine essences seemed to leak out instead of accumulating at the center and he cannot seem to do anything about it. He postulated that the need for cauldron is probably to keep the essences from leaking out and help form the pill.
Kle In opened the cauldron and inserted his Qi into it. The cauldron looks like a pot around 40 centimeters tall and 60-centimeter radius at the center.
When he investigated inside the cauldron, he noticed interconnecting circular Formations carved within the cauldron including the lid. He was astounded by how beautiful the intricate patterns of this formation. He decided to study more on this subject some other time. In the meantime, he can't wait to observe how this would help him concoct a pill.
Kle In took another Tiger Grass, a slice of Stone Monkey Fruit, and a stalk of Blue River Grass and placed them inside to cauldron. It took him less than 2 minutes to extract each essence and when he combined them altogether, he could feel a small pressure emitted by the formation inside the cauldron and it seem to help him compress the essences into a pill. Kle In concentrated and observed the entire process with his Qi. After around ten minutes, a small pill was formed.
He took the lid up and a hot smoke of medicine essence came out. He recovered a small pill from it. It looked a dark candy wrapped on a semitransparent white marble. Based on the size of the dark cloud at the center of the pill, he guesses that he just concocted a Low Tier Qi Sensing Pill.
While Kle In is satisfied with the result, his focus right now was the step by step process involved during the coagulation of the pill. The truth is that, aside from him summoning his flame and maintaining the intensity of the heat, the pill seems to form on its own. After resting for a few minutes, Kle In took another set of ingredients into the cauldron and continued.
Klein is unaware how much time passed when opened the cauldron to retrieve his fourth Low Tier Qi Sensing Pill. His excitement from earlier has changed into curiosity and critical thinking.
When he rested to recover his strength, his mind was focused on the list of variables involved in the process of concoction of the pill. He knew he just wasted three sets of ingredients to confirm that all he did really is summon and control his flame and the pill was formed.
At that point, he wants to formulate a plan to improve the result before concocting more pills. He just confirmed that the process in producing his first pill was the same on the second to the fourth.
Einstein once said that doing the same thing over and over and expecting a different result is insanity. After another hour, Kle In knew that innovation and inspiration is not that easy to come so he surrendered himself to sleep.
